#3680d2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#3680d2 is composed of 21.2% red, 50.2% green and 82.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 74.3% cyan, 39% magenta, 0% yellow and 17.6% black. It has a hue angle of 211.5 degrees, a saturation of 63.4% and a lightness of 51.8%. #3680d2 color hex could be obtained by blending #6cffff with #0001a5. Closest websafe color is: #3399cc.

Shades and Tints of #3680d2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020407 is the darkest color, while #f6fafd is the lightest one.

Tones of #3680d2

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#828486 is the less saturated color, while #107ef8 is the most saturated one.
